Output 95879373d120eb6262dfb900466a0374938a633062f84a43d8af04efaaeb20fe:1
- value
- 24934886
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85046b47b7f1d8ab39a695194053aa0a30af957e OP_EQUAL
- address
- 3DpM66haUvbjYZxg9tFsovYELbrZu4hUTL
- transaction
- 95879373d120eb6262dfb900466a0374938a633062f84a43d8af04efaaeb20fe
- confirmations
- 39875
- spent
- true